Output 36d7657a95cd0372e1b57526d17e407219d8df80644cd816fc54e0e92b4e3dc2:0

value
40694616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a7610ed15c05a0475bdfe63f0e4ff7d22899c3 OP_EQUAL
address
3HhngpWzE8n1hC5SeXyLxKsT99vvmDLrsT
transaction
36d7657a95cd0372e1b57526d17e407219d8df80644cd816fc54e0e92b4e3dc2
spent
true